Link error when compiling with _UNICODE
Hi, I'm trying to compile my program in UNICODE mode, but the linker spits out the following error:
Linking...
msvcrt.lib(crtexew.obj) : error LNK2001: unresolved external symbol _WinMain@16
Unicode_Release/Program.exe : fatal error LNK1120: 1 unresolved externals
Error executing link.exe.
What am I doing wrong here?

Re: Link error when compiling with _UNICODE
The following message is copied from MFC's Help on "LNK2001":
If you are using Unicode and MFC, you will get an unresolved external on _WinMain@16 if you don't create an entrypoint to wWinMainCRTStartup. Use the /ENTRY option or type this value in the Project Settings dialog box. (To find this option in the development environment, click Settings on the Build menu, then click the Link tab, and click Output in the Category box.) See Unicode Programming Summary.
